Building in Kolkata housing worker apartments and a CBI office on fire

KOLKATA, SEP 3 :  A fire broke out on Tuesday on the 5th floor of Kolkata’s Nizam Palace, a high-rise building in which there are offices of the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) and residential flats of the federal agency’s staff, apart from other establishments, official sources said. No one was injured.

The occupants of residential quarters, including those of CBI officials, on the 5th floor were evacuated soon after the fire was detected, sources said.

Six fire tenders brought the flames under control, said sources, adding that the cause of fire was still being ascertained.

Incidentally, RG Kar Medical College and Hospital’s former principal Sandip Ghosh and three others arrested by the CBI on Monday evening were kept at the agency’s 15th floor office in the same building.(UNI)
